About Chuo Ward, Sagamihara City
Sagamihara City's Chuo Ward was established in 2010 when the city transitioned to a designated city. Neighboring administrative wards include Atsugi City and Machida City in Tokyo. The area also plays an administrative role, and the ward's name was chosen from the top choice in a public contest. Within the city park, Fuchinobe Park, you'll find Hibari Baseball Stadium and the Sagamihara City Museum. Furthermore, the Ginza Arena, a sports facility where you can ice skate in the winter and swim in the summer, is also popular with local residents. The area also hosts a number of fun events, including the Sagami Nebuta Carnival and the Sagamihara Winter Illuminations. There are also many famous cherry blossom viewing spots, which are bustling with visitors during the cherry blossom season.
